Finance Review Summary — Harwick Street Lease. Renegotiation with Pellgrove Estates concluded last week. We secured a 12% reduction on base rent and a two-year break clause, offset by taking on internal maintenance costs. Net annual saving is projected at roughly 8% of facilities spend. Sales leads should note that showroom space on the ground floor is unchanged, so client demos continue as normal. The savings feed directly into next year's commercial plans, summarised confidentially below.

board note of kaguf-kawig: Novdorax Logistics plans to raise the Aldax list price by 41.6 percent in July. The board signed off on a budget of $484.6 million for Project Druiel. The renewal with Gorirox Logistics closes at $136.6 million a year, 37.5 percent above the last contract. Project Silmir slips by a full year because of the audit delay.

## Timetabler Release Checks

Before promoting a new build of the Slatewick timetable solver, run the regression suite against the three reference schools in the fixtures bundle. A release is blocked if any solve exceeds 90 seconds or produces a teacher double-booking. Roll back via the previous tagged image if constraints regress. The full go/no-go checklist the release manager signs off on is maintained here:

wiki page, kahog-hahig: https://vault.zemvargrid.internal/display/deploy/repo/settings/merge_requests/job/settings/6f3b933774dbc5320a4daa18

Plugin authors integrating with Quillhedge must respect the built-in role hierarchy: viewer, editor, maintainer, and admin. Plugins run with the role of the invoking user, never elevated. If your plugin needs to write to restricted namespaces, request the maintainer capability in your manifest; Quillhedge will prompt the space owner during install. Role checks are enforced server-side, so client-side shortcuts will fail silently. Before testing against the sandbox instance, set your plugin's configuration to the following values.

config for yahof-tajop:
zorath:
  pin: 7493
  metrics_host: metrics.zorath.tolvaqsys.internal
  tenant: praiel
  seal: seal_fd9cd4f1